Maz 543 V12 38000cc
Jaw dropping. I spent a while thinking what comment to start with, and I came to the conclusion nothing could really describe one of biggest monsters of trucks ever made.
Driving one of these is an experience you are not going to forget quickly, to give you some idea, I will explain.
Due to the sheer size of the Maz it’s advisable to do a walk round check, this will take a while. Imagine yourself as a train driver and having to check your loco first. Next climb up into the cab, press the isolator (this takes both hands), switch controls for the pre-heater on, hold preheater plug on for a while until you here a ‘uff’, that’s the fuel igniting in the burner, then switch on charge fans. Now you have woken the giant, the burner is quite impressive, it needs to be. There’s about two hundred litres to warm up!
Next you wait, watching temperature gauges start to climb, when they reach fifty degree’s. Now you pump the pre-start fuel primer until you feel resistance. Then you turn the valve on the air bottles on, this will pre-charge the start system with eighteen bar of air. All backed up on the electric start solenoid, then turn pre-starter oil pump on and press, this will start to pull the oil from the sixty litre oil tank, and raise the crankshaft. You by this stage are in the final countdown. Wait and watch the oil gauge, gradually it will climb, 20, 40, 70 and so on. Move throttle in start position, and count to ten. A final check, and don’t do what I did the first time and bottle it. You’ve matched up to the top of the hill, and woken the beast, now there is no going back. You have to continue… The problem is I knew what to expect banging the air start, its right by the side of you.
Anyway, now you brace yourself if wearing no earplugs. Press the button marked ‘Air starter’. All you will first is a big ‘BANG’, like a shotgun as 180 psi of air is released instantly into the combustion chambers. With the governors in the full open position, you’ve booted the giant with your size 14 steel capped boots. With belches of black smoke out the eight inch exhaust pipes on both sides, the giant V12 38,000 cc quad valve, shaft driven camshafts, has burst into life on full throttle, but don’t panic, the governors will quickly steady the beast to a steady idle.
You have to remember this is no shopping trolley. Everything is massive, whether it’s the hub assemblies weighing half a ton each, or the brake chambers measuring 14 inches across. You have to think ahead, the automatic gearbox is the size of a small car. The strange thing is the Maz is so easy to drive, you have the ideal combination full powersteering, autobox, full power brakes. Now you have tamed the beast and it knows you are boss, he’s like a pussy cat so the fun can now begin, select position one and dab the throttle. SPECIFICATIONS
Unit ID Number: 551001 Year into service: 1967 Manufacturer: Minsk Automobile Plant Cab type: Forward of Engine Cab seating: 2 Engine Type: D12A-525 Eng Layout: V12 Quad Valve Eng Starting Primary: Air Engine min pre-start: Less Than 5 Degrees Engine Displacement: 38,880 cc Engine BHP: 525 BHP at 2,100 rpm Engine Torque: 610 ft lbs Engine Bore x Stroke: 150 mm x 150 mm Dimensions Length: 11,700 mm Dimensions Width: 3,000 mm Dimensions Height: 3,400 mm Dimensions Wheel Base: 2.2 m + 3.3 m + 2.2 m Fuel consumption: 140 Ltr / 100km Fuel Multi: Yes Fuel Quantity: 850 Ltr Fuel range: 650 km Transmission: Semi-auto with O/D Trench clearance: 1,800 km Max Road Speed: 60 kph Max Off-Road Speed: 50 kph Max ascent angle: 60 Degrees Max descent angle: 55 Degrees Side slope: 38 Degrees Vertical obstacle: 700 mm Ground clearance: 450 mm Weight Gross M.A.M.: 32,300 kg Weight Unladen: 17,300 kg Wheel size: 24 inch Axle type: Differential Axle hub type: Reduction Brakes Type: Air / Hydraulic Track: 2,375 mm Mileage recorded: 3,000 km
